Measure Title: RELATING TO THE UNIVERSITY OF HAWAII.
Report Title: UH; Research Office for Children and Family ($)
Description: Requires the Hawaii Performance Partnerships Board to collect data relating to the well being of Hawaii's children and families. Appropriates funds. (HB840 CD1)
